A Tectonic Masterpiece Unveiled
What makes this discovery so profound is that this massive structure isn't just a random anomaly; it appears to be a unified system connecting several previously identified basins. In my opinion, this is a game-changer for how we understand the deep geological history of East Antarctica. The scientists are suggesting that this feature is a product of something called 'distributed rotational extension.' Now, that sounds complex, but what it essentially means is that the Earth's crust has stretched and deformed outwards from a central point, much like your fingers spreading out from your palm. The gaps between these 'fingers' are the triangular basins we've seen before, but now we understand they're all part of one grand, ancient design. Echoes of a Supercontinent's Demise
Perhaps the most mind-boggling aspect of this discovery is the potential link to the breakup of the ancient supercontinent Gondwana. Imagine, a geological feature formed during the cataclysmic separation of landmasses millions of years ago, still influencing the landscape beneath Antarctica today! From my perspective, this isn't just about understanding ice sheets; it's about tracing the lineage of our planet's continents. It suggests that the forces that tore Gondwana apart left indelible marks, and this fan-shaped structure is one of the most significant we've uncovered so far. Why This Matters: More Than Just Ice
So, why should we care about a giant fan-shaped structure under the ice? Well, for starters, understanding these deep geological structures is crucial for predicting how the Antarctic ice sheet will behave in a warming world. If these basins are connected in such a fundamental way, it could influence how meltwater flows and how ice shelves behave. What this really suggests is that our models for ice loss might need to account for these deeper, hidden geological influences.
